I’m aware that MadCatz released a Wii U Arcade stick for the release of Tag Tournament 2. It supposedly functions like the Tatsunoko Vs Capcom stick for the Wii, in that it has a cable that connects to the Wii remote like a classic controller. My question is: Is the Wii U Arcade Stick compatible with Wii Games, like SNK Arcade Classics Vol. 1, TvC, The Samurai Shodown Anthology, etc.?
I’m just asking anyone who owns the stick to try it out on any Wii games that they own to see if it works.
Anywhere the Tatsunoko Vs Capcom stick works the Wii version of the Tag Tournament 2 TE stick will work.
It is assumed that would this apply with games that are compatible with the classic controller.
The real limitation if you needed both analog sticks on the Classic Controller simultaneously.
